作者Falldog (嘿嘿~)
看板Web_Design
標題Re: [問題] JavaScript自動更新顯示 一定要在input …
時間Tue May 2 01:19:45 2006
※ 引述《Falldog (嘿嘿~)》之銘言:
: 標題: [問題] JavaScript自動更新顯示 一定要在input text上嗎?
: 時間: Mon May 1 09:31:24 2006
:
: 想做一個user點選Table表格時
: 按一下會變色,再按一下會變回來
: 會計算總共點了多少個<tr>
:
: 目前是寫出來了
: 但是是顯示在<input type=text ... >上
: 請問有其他顯示的方法嗎?
: 不太想顯示在輸入框裡面
:
: 感覺這樣有點小醜@_@
:
:
: //按下去會變色
: function clickColor(a){
: //click1...按第一次...變色
: if( a.style.backgroundColor.toUpperCase()!=clClick ){
: a.style.backgroundColor = clClick;
: count++;
: document.form3.count.value = count;
: }
: //click2...按第二次...變回去(MouseOver)
: else{
: a.style.backgroundColor = clMove;
: count--;
: document.form3.count.value = count;
: }
: }
:
: --
: ※ 發信站: 批踢踢實業坊(ptt.cc)
: ◆ From: 219.81.178.219
: ※ 編輯: Falldog 來自: 219.81.178.219 (05/01 09:31)
: 推 LPH66:可以用<span id="an_id"> </span>框出一個範圍 05/01 10:34
: → LPH66:再用innerHTML去改它 05/01 10:34
感謝
可以顯示了
但是 IE會一直出錯"錯誤:必須要有物件" 這個訊息
請問是什麼問題?
script:
document.getElementById("A").innerHTML = count ;
===================
<form>
<span id="A"></span>
<table>
</table>
</form>
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 219.81.178.219
推 LPH66:你要在出現那個span之後執行那行才有用 05/02 18:18
推 Falldog:不好意思...不太懂你的意思@_@""" 05/02 20:25